Will Glide be able to easily manage all these tables

Hello team

How many tables is Glide designed to handle?

For example, in my application, I manage:

  • shareholders
  • companies
  • buildings
  • real estate
  • agencies
  • tenants
  • partner categories, partners
  • users (12 max)

I have to add:

  • Expenses
  • Works
  • rent receipts
  • unpaid bills
  • taxes

And with all that, make statistics by month, by year…
Find the unpaid bills…

I think the largest table will be “Expenses” or “Rent receipt” and should contain 10,000 lines in 5 years.

I have to deliver my project in January 2025.

Will Glide be able to easily handle all these tables?

Thank you for your feedback

Glide can quite comfortably handle hundreds of tables with thousands of columns and millions of rows. I think you should be fine.

That’s nothing. I probably wouldn’t even use a Big Table for that.
